How much does it cost to rent a home in Cypresswood?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Cypresswood 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,603 | $1,000 | $2,850 |
| Cypresswood 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,055 | $1,200 | $6,700 |
| Cypresswood 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,595 | $1,555 | $7,500 |
| Cypresswood 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$3,523 | $1,500 | $10,000+ |
| Cypresswood 6 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$4,425 | $2,800 | $8,000 |
| Cypresswood 7 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$8,049 | $5,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cypresswood
What type of rentals are currently available in Cypresswood?
There are currently 624 Apartments for Rent in Cypresswood, TX with pricing that ranges from $461 to $21,311. There are also 1735 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Cypresswood ranging from $700 to $18,000.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Cypresswood?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Cypresswood ranges from $700 to $18,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,355.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Cypresswood?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Cypresswood range from $686 to $5,176,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,200 to $6,700.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$1,555 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$1,659.
